Breeding potential of chilli genotypes using D2 analysis

Author(s):
Savitha BK, G Ashok Kumar, S Rameshkumar and C Indu Rani
Abstract:
The present investigation was carried out at Dept. of Vegetable Science, HC & RI, TNAU, Coimbatore. All the genotypes were grouped into D2 values, which exhibited no association between geographical and genetic divergence. At the intra cluster level, the maximum D2 distance was noticed in cluster VII, followed by cluster I. At the inter cluster level, the maximum D2 distance was observed between cluster V and VI, followed by that between cluster I and V. The least inter cluster distance was recorded between clusters III and IV. On the basis of mean performance cluster I had the highest mean value for number of fruits per plant, where as cluster II had highest mean value for fruit weight. The mean values of plant height and fruit length and fruit girth were higher in cluster III. Cluster V had the highest mean value for number of branches, fresh fruit yield per plant and dry fruit yield per plant. The mean value of number of thrips per three apical leaves, reaction to thrips in 9 grade score and percentage of damaged plants were higher in cluster IX.
